CVE-2025-38101

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: ring-buffer: Fix buffer locking in ring_buffer_subbuf_order_set() Enlarge the critical section in ring_buffer_subbuf_order_set() to ensure that error handling takes place with per-buffer mutex held, thus preventing list corruption and other concurrency-related issues.

A flaw was found in the Linux kernel's ring-buffer component. A local attacker could exploit improper buffer locking in the ring_buffer_subbuf_order_set() function. This could lead to list corruption and other concurrency-related issues, potentially resulting in privilege escalation or a denial of service (DoS).

Отчет

This MODERATE impact flaw in the Linux kernel's ring-buffer component could allow a local privileged attacker to cause a denial of service due to improper buffer locking. This vulnerability could even lead to a kernel information leak problem.
